An angular analysis of the B0 → K0ð→ Kþπ−Þμþμ− decay is presented using a dataset corresponding to an integrated luminosity of 4.7 fb−1 of pp collision data collected with the LHCb experiment. The full set of CP-averaged observables are determined in bins of the invariant mass squared of the dimuon system. Contamination from decays with the Kþπ− system in an S-wave configuration is taken into account. The tension seen between the previous LHCb results and the standard model predictions persists with the new data. The precise value of the significance of this tension depends on the choice of theory nuisance parameters
